Vancouver Police investigate South Slope homicide

ONE man was killed and two others seriously wounded on Saturday night in the city’s 14th homicide of 2021.

Vancouver Police officers discovered the victims around 11 p.m. on Saturday, October 30 after responding to a roll-over collision near Fraser Street and East 55 Avenue. Police believe the three men were riding in the vehicle when they were involved in a confrontation with people in another car.

The homicide victim, a Vancouver man, was pronounced dead at hospital. Two others are receiving treatment for serious injuries.

No arrests have been made.

Police are looking for dashcam footage and witnesses who were in the area of Main and Fraser streets, between 41 Avenue and 57 Avenue, between 10:30 p.m. and 11:15 p.m. on Saturday night. Anyone with information is asked to call VPD’s Major Crime Section at 604-717-2500.
